What if the Black City holds the reapers?

 

Well it very clearly holds the Blight, and may also hold the key to immortality (Corypheus et al were probably mortal when they entered).

 

Some think the Black City is Arlathan.

 

I have a theory that it was not Arlathan, but an unknown entire city was thrown into the Fade, and the Fade and reality separated by the Veil, because someone's weapon or the like went horribly awry there, and gradually contaminated the entire city (which was once golden).  Thus, while Corypheus is responsible for bringing the Blight to the real world, he wouldn't have been responsible for "ruining" the Golden City; it's likely that Dumat was curious what had happened and wanted to know for sure.  Alternately, if it were Arlathan, Dumat could have wanted access to something in the city, and was unaware that it wasn't safe to pay a visit.  It's even possible that the city could be dwarven, and perhaps has something to do with why dwarves can't work magic.

 

If the Black City IS Arlathan (and I doubt it, because we've seen some concept art that I'm pretty sure was meant to be Arlathan in-game for DAI), then it's likely that the gods are sealed away in there, and something to do with that--Andruil and/or Falon'din, most likely--has created the Blight (their anger/rage?).  But it does not explain why the city stands empty.

I really hope they address this aspect of the eluvian mystery and don't just hand-wave and say "open for business!". TME spoilers follow:

 

Spoiler

 

I find it strange that Morrigan seems to have been the only one we know of to unlock an Eluvian by herself. It's never really explained how she manages to do so, or why she can while so many others with more power, knowledge, or desire have failed. Did she consult a demon like Ismael? Or is it something to do with her connection to Mythal? Is it just that not many people know about them, even though they are now familiar to the player? I hope that gets cleared up eventually

 

In Witch Hunt, Morrigan took that ancient elven book about eluvians from the Dalish.  The Dalish couldn't read it, but she could.  I presume she learned what she knows from there.  I wonder if she summoned a spirit/demon like what was done with Imshael, or she just happened to find a passcode in that book along with an eluvian that was still mostly functional and connected to the crossroads.  In Last Court, she builds her own, so maybe she's just really handy with old elven magical tech.
